the davey tree company has 80 yards of fencing with which to enclose a rectangular garden. If the garden is x yards long, express the garden's area as function of the length

they gave 80 yrd for perimeter
rectangle P=2(X+W)
80=2(X+W)
X+W=40( divided 2 both side)
subtract X both sides
W=40-X
but the Area of rectangle is A=length*width
answer is A=X*(40-X)
or A=40X-X^2
which X=length, W=width, P=perimeter, A=area

The total length of fencing is 80, right?
So if the length is x, that means the two sides in the length dimension use ... 2 x yards of fencing.
The other two sides then use 2 y.
Together, all sides add up to 80: 2 x + 2 y = 80
That lets you express y in terms of x: y = 40 - x
Now the area is x * y
x * (40 -x)
